Pineapple and rum, a match made in Tiki heaven. Created by the folks behind The Bitter Truth bitters range, Tiki Lovers Pineapple Rum takes its inspiration from way back when Caribbean distillers would macerate pineapples in sugar cane spirit, imparting a fruity dimension to their rum. This expression uses pineapples from South America, which are then pressed and infused into the rum. Speaking of which, the rum is a blend of aged & unaged Jamaican pot still rum from Hampden Estate and Worthy Park, alongside three year old Barbados rum from Foursquare aged in bourbon barrels, and finally some young column still rums from both Trinidad and Guyana.
